An acute myositis and rhabdomyolysis have occurred rarely in patients with severe COVID-19 infection. In these few cases, there has been the expected marked elevation of serum muscle enzymes, and muscle biopsies demonstrated necrotizing myositis. A few cases of a possible reactive arthritis have been reported, but any association with SARS-CoV-2 has not been established. In a study comparing post-COVID symptoms in 78 individuals with pre-existing fibromyalgia to 56 with pre-existing rheumatoid arthritis or another rheumatic disease, there was no difference in the proportion of patients who developed long COVID. There were, however, more lung disease and hospital admissions in the rheumatic disease group of the study.
